Full Job Description
Role Scope
  • Set the technical direction for compute qualification: methods, tooling, and the standards the lab holds hardware to.
  • Own the hardest qualifications yourself: first silicon, new platforms, and the failures nobody can explain.
  • Build the automation: test harnesses and data pipelines that multiply the lab's throughput.
  • Represent Labs to vendors and the fleet: the technical voice on what's ready and what isn't.
What We're Looking For
  • The below is a starting point. We always make space for exceptional people, so if you don't fit this role exactly, tell us where you would.
  • You've been the senior technical voice in hardware validation or systems engineering.
  • You've qualified early hardware, engineering samples or first-run systems, and shipped the findings.
  • You've built test automation others still use.
  • Your failure analyses go to root cause, not to plausible.
  • You mentor engineers up the debugging stack.
  • Bonus: Accelerator architecture depth. Signal and power integrity exposure. Large-scale burn-in design. Vendor engineering relationships.
